Welcome back to Everybody’s Crazy with April and Savannah! 🎙️
In this episode, we’re diving into the world of fashion risks and how our presentation can shape perceptions. Join us as we explore deeper issues like navigating infidelity, the complexities of dating, and the journey toward open-heartedness and healing. We also tackle listener questions about dating dynamics and how past traumas can affect current relationships.Be sure to hit subscribe so you don’t miss out on anything!
